There are 17 weeks to go until the R2C, and that means that are two weeks until the 15 week training program begins. At that point we should all be running 15 total miles a week. If you take a look at the posted training program you will see that, in general, there are 3 running days a week (but there are a few with 4 day weeks), and that the runs are easy, tempo and then a long run on the weekends. The goal will be to ramp up our individual miles slowly, increasing no more than about 10% a week, which will usually mean weekly increases of a mile. You will all get a lot more guidance from Laura, and of course, each individual may want to tweak the training schedule to accommodate your own schedules or injuries.
